Usage Guidelines
- Tiered Approach: Start with a baseline tier, add optimizing tier when profiling data is available
- Profile-Guided: Use profiling data to guide optimization decisions
- Speculation: Implement guards for speculative optimizations with clean deoptimization
- OSR: Implement OSR for long-running loops to benefit from optimization mid-execution
- Code Cache: Implement code cache management to handle memory pressure
